Hi I am using Cassandra 1.0.6 version in our production system and noticed that Cassandra flushing the data to SSTable and the file size is < 10MB. With under moderate write load, the Cassandra flushing lots of memtables with small sizes. With this compaction doing lots of compactions.
O/S - Centos 64bit Sun Java 1.6_31 VM size - 2.4GB Following parameters change on cassandra.yaml file. flush_largest_memtables_at: 0.45 (reduce it from .75) reduce_cache_sizes_at: 0.55 (reduce it from .85) reduce_cache_capacity_to: 0.3 (reduce it from .6) concurrent_compactors: 1 memtable_total_space_in_mb: 200 in_memory_compaction_limit_in_mb: 16 (from 64MB) Key cache = 10000 Row cache = 0 Could someone please help me on this.
